SpringBoot+MyBatis-Plus+H2数据库实战指南:IDEA导出数据全攻略

创始人
2024-12-31 20:56:45
0 次浏览
0 评论

idea查询结果直接导出会是所有数据吗

Idea查询结果将直接导出到所有数据。
步骤如下:1.打开数据表。
2.右键单击​​数据表,然后单击导出数据选项。
3.将保存文件夹放入Outputdirectory,然后单击ExporttoFile按钮导出名为student.sql的文件。

[六]Java开发进阶之路:SpringBootmybatis-plus与H2数据库快速上手指南,全程实操演示

本文使用的IDEA版本为:IntelliJIDEA2024.1(CommunityEdition),操作系统为:Ubuntu18.04.5LTS1.新建项目1.在官网创建SpringBoot项目URL:start.spring.io/2。
目录结果中的箭头表示需要修改文件,红框表示需要添加文件。
application.yaml是我通过重命名application.properties得到的。
2.在pom.xml中添加lombok/mybatis-plus/h2依赖3.配置设置Application.yaml当应用程序启动时,SpringBoot会检测schema位置和。
data-locations属性并根据这些位置搜索匹配的SQL文件。
然后,它在这些文件中执行SQL语句来初始化数据库结构并插入初始数据。
需要注意的是,这种自动执行SQL语句的功能通常只在开发和测试环境中使用,因为在生产环境中自动执行SQL语句可能存在风险。
在生产环境中,可以使用其他方式初始化数据库,例如手动运行SQL脚本或使用数据库迁移工具。
4、配置数据库表结构和数据文件5、商业实现1.SysUser2.SysUserMapperBaseMapper接口是MyBatis-Plus提供的通用Mapper接口。
包括数据库操作方法,如插入、删除、更新、查询等。

通过继承BaseMapper接口,开发者可以直接使用这些方法,无需手动编写实现。
我们可以在DemoMybatisPlusH2Application中使用@Mapper注解或者使用@MapperScan({"com.example.demomybatisplush2.mapper"})。
3.DemoMybatisPlusH2Application6.测试7.参考文章快速入门MyBatis-Plusmybatis-plus-sample-quickstartSpringBootAnnotationMyBatis:@MapperScan和@Mapper附件,有问题com.baomidou:mybatis-plus-boot-starter:jar:unknownwasnotfound解决方案:Invalidvaluetypeforattribute'factoryBeanObjectType':java.lang.String
热门文章
1
Java字符串分割技巧:轻松获取逗号前的... java任意一个字符串,当它碰到第一个逗号时,返回逗号前面的字符串,例如:str...

2
SQL多表连接查询全解析:JOIN语句应... sql多表关联查询在执行SQL多表连接查询时,可以使用JOIN语句将多个表连接在...

3
Java中字符串类型详解:String与... 变量有字符类型,为什么没有字符串类型??基本类型:charshort、int、l...

4
JavaSE与JavaEE:从基础到企业... javase 和javaee的区别?JavaSE和JavaEE...

5
Java程序员面试必知:核心技术问答与技... java编程程序员技术面试常见面试?随着互联网的不断发展,Java开发已经成为很...

6
Java.exe与Javaw.exe:区... 程序中java和javaw有什么区别java和javaw的区别:两者都是Java...

7
深入解析:Java中的javax包及其与... JAVA导入时,什么是javax?awt是java1.0,swing是java2...

8
Java免费工具盘点:从Java18到开... JAVA免费?Java18是免费的吗?开始充电,稍后再充电。从互联网上下载的Ja...

9
Java基础教程:快速入门HelloWo... 怎样用Java程序输出“HelloWorld,”在Java编程中,输出Hello...

10
深度解析:四大流行中间件及其在软件开发中... 常见的中间件有哪些流行中间件简介在软件开发中,中间件起着至关重要的作用,因为它简...